So this is a situation where relativity matters. In other words, what are you comparing the Connecticut rental market to? If you're comparing it to Texas, then Connecticut is tenant friendly. If you're comparing it to, say, New York, then Connecticut is landlord friendly.
As a property manager here in CT, when I look around, there are two things that make CT better than MA, one being the Lead laws that Mass has, the second being the grace period that Massachusetts requires versus CT’s 10-day grace period on rent payments.
